A Human Resources (HR) Representative plays a vital role in the HR industry. They are responsible for managing and coordinating various HR functions, such as recruitment, onboarding, employee relations, training and development. They are also involved in policy development and implementation, as well as ensuring compliance with labor laws and regulations. They serve as a link between management and employees, and are often tasked with resolving any work-related issues or disputes to maintain a positive working environment.
Important skills for a HR Representative include excellent communication and interpersonal skills, problem-solving abilities, and knowledge of HR practices and employment laws. They should also have strong organizational skills and the ability to handle sensitive information confidentially. A Bachelor's degree in HR, Business Administration or a related field is generally required. Professional certifications such as Professional in Human Resources (PHR), Senior Professional in Human Resources (SPHR), or SHRM Certified Professional (SHRM-CP) can further enhance their credibility and career prospects. Prior to becoming a HR Representative, individuals may have roles such as HR Assistant, HR Coordinator, or HR Generalist.
